Qt5版本fcitx输入法源码包编译安装指南
需积分: 0 126 浏览量
更新于2024-10-04
收藏 169KB ZIP 举报
资源摘要信息:"适用于qt5的fcitx输入法源码包"
fcitx输入法是一个非常流行的开源中文输入法框架,它支持Linux、BSD以及其他Unix-like操作系统。fcitx不仅提供基本的中文输入功能,还支持多种扩展功能,如拼音、五笔、双拼、自然码等多种输入方式,同时也支持多种语言和多种第三方程序的输入。fcitx通过其插件机制,能够很方便地增加新的输入方法或者扩展现有功能。它拥有良好的性能和较低的资源占用,使得它成为很多Linux用户的首选输入法。
fcitx-qt5-master是一个专为支持Qt5应用程序的fcitx输入法模块的源码包。Qt5是流行的跨平台应用程序和用户界面框架,而fcitx-qt5模块允许fcitx输入法在Qt5应用程序中提供输入服务。这对于使用Qt5开发桌面应用程序的开发者来说是一个非常重要的功能,因为它允许他们直接集成fcitx输入法到自己的应用中。
在Linux和Unix-like系统中,通常软件包管理系统会处理软件的安装和卸载。但是,fcitx-qt5模块作为一个源码包,需要用户自行编译安装。这意味着用户需要从源代码开始,按照一系列的编译步骤,手动安装这个软件。编译安装的好处是用户可以使用最新的源码版本,获得最新的功能和修复;缺点是过程较为复杂,需要具备一定的系统开发和编译环境设置知识。
以下是编译安装fcitx-qt5的一般步骤:
1. 安装依赖:首先需要确保系统已经安装了所有编译fcitx-qt5所需的依赖库。这些依赖通常包括Qt5开发库、cmake、make等工具。
2. 获取源码:用户可以从官方网站或者GitHub等代码托管平台下载fcitx-qt5的源码包,例如fcitx-qt5-master。
3. 解压源码包:将下载的fcitx-qt5-master压缩包解压到本地文件夹。
4. 编译源码:进入解压后的源码目录,通常需要运行一系列cmake配置命令和make编译命令来编译源码。
5. 安装:编译完成后,使用make install命令将编译好的文件安装到系统目录中。
6. 配置环境:根据fcitx的配置说明,用户可能还需要对系统进行一些配置,比如设置环境变量、配置输入法模块等。
7. 测试输入法:安装完成后,启动fcitx服务,并尝试在Qt5应用程序中使用fcitx输入法进行测试。
fcitx-qt5模块的开发和维护是开源社区的一部分,它能够不断进步和改进,主要得益于广大开发者和用户的贡献。用户在使用fcitx-qt5模块时,如果遇到任何问题,可以在开源社区寻求帮助,比如参与fcitx的邮件列表、论坛或者在GitHub上提交issue报告问题。
在使用fcitx-qt5模块时,还需要注意版本兼容性问题。fcitx-qt5模块的版本需要与fcitx主程序的版本匹配,以确保最佳的兼容性和功能。如果fcitx或fcitx-qt5更新后出现问题,可能需要用户仔细检查两者的版本关系,并根据需要调整配置或升级相关组件。
总之,fcitx-qt5源码包为Qt5应用开发者提供了一个强大的工具,让他们能够轻松地集成fcitx输入法到自己的应用程序中,以提供良好的中文输入体验。
2022-05-26 上传
2021-01-20 上传
2021-09-29 上传
2024-04-03 上传
2019-04-29 上传
2019-05-27 上传
2013-01-03 上传
2018-02-28 上传
2018-07-17 上传
马云的花呗拳
- 粉丝: 24
- 资源: 2
最新资源
- WordPress作为新闻管理面板的实现指南
- NPC_Generator:使用Ruby打造的游戏角色生成器
- MATLAB实现变邻域搜索算法源码解析
- 探索C++并行编程:使用INTEL TBB的项目实践
- 玫枫跟打器:网页版五笔打字工具,提升macOS打字效率
- 萨尔塔·阿萨尔·希塔斯:SATINDER项目解析
- 掌握变邻域搜索算法:MATLAB代码实践
- saaraansh: 简化法律文档,打破语言障碍的智能应用
- 探索牛角交友盲盒系统:PHP开源交友平台的新选择
- 探索Nullfactory-SSRSExtensions: 强化SQL Server报告服务
- Lotide:一套JavaScript实用工具库的深度解析
- 利用Aurelia 2脚手架搭建新项目的快速指南
- 变邻域搜索算法Matlab实现教程
- 实战指南:构建高效ES+Redis+MySQL架构解决方案
- GitHub Pages入门模板快速启动指南
- NeonClock遗产版:包名更迭与应用更新